Abstract

A positron source based on a helical undulator provides the capability of producing a beam of polarised positrons. The degree of polarisation of the positrons depends upon the polarisation of the photons produced from the undulator; the polarisation of the photons in turn depends on the photon energy and production angle. We calculate the photon energy spectrum and polarisation for one design of the helical undulator for the International Linear Collider (ILC), investigate approximations commonly made in calculating these quantities, and explore the role of a photon collimator in improving the positron polarisation.
